(NOAH) Eita gets revenge on Daga from a year ago, winning the GHC Junior Heavyweight Championship for the second time!
22nd January 2025
Eita has redeemed himself after a year-long wait.
He had challenged for the GHC Junior Heavyweight Championship at Ariake Arena on January 2nd of last year but suffered a humiliating defeat at the hands of Daga. Having not competed in a singles match since then, Eita had been keenly biding his time for another shot at capturing the pinnacle of the Noah junior division.
The two have a history dating back to the promotion that served as their primary battleground. They know each other inside out, and Eita was well aware that his opponent would not be easily broken down. After all, Daga captured the title for the first time in November 2023 and successfully defended it no fewer than seven times. Although he lost the title to AMAKUSA last July, he reclaimed it by winning the rematch in Osaka on September 1. Immediately after successfully defending the belt against Dragon Bane in Nagoya on January 17, Eita staked his claim for a title shot.
What set this match apart was that it was contested under Mexican-style "best-of-three-falls" rules—a format proposed by Daga, who had ambushed Eita at the Shinjuku event on December 1st. It was an unusual counter-demand from the champion, who declared, "I’m going to push you to your absolute limit."
The match unfolded with the champion dictating the pace. Daga quickly secured the first fall and kept up a relentless assault into the second. However, Eita seized a split-second opening to turn the tide and even the score.
In a high-stakes third fall where neither side could afford to lose, the match turned into a back-and-forth seesaw battle. Ultimately, Eita capitalized on the situation by placing Daga on the turnbuckle and executing the Imperial Uno. He then secured the three-count with the Salamander (an avalanche-style Casadora). This victory marked his second championship reign—his first since March–April 2022—ending a two-year, eight-month drought.
"That’s Daga for you—my former partner. Every single blow really landed. But I finally got my revenge on him. Now, I’ve truly become the face of the Noah Junior division. I’m going to make the most of this belt."
Here is another opponent that he has to defeat - HAYATA in his first defence on 25th January in Osaka.
After the match, HAYATA appeared in the ring and quietly declared his intention to take the belt, saying, "I'm next." He immediately secured a direct victory in a pre match scheduled for the following day. Subsequently, a title match was officially set for January 25th in Osaka—a challenge Eita is more than ready to accept.
"So, it’s finally come down to this, HAYATA. It’s been a long time since I faced him with this belt on the line. I lost back then, too. This time, I got my revenge on Daga. Next, HAYATA, I’m coming for revenge against you."
For Eita, who lost the title to HAYATA at Ryogoku on April 29, 2022, this is the perfect opportunity.
Having taken down Daga, Eita is brimming with confidence.
